Key Differences

2026 Triumph Bonneville Speedmaster - Advantages

  • Lower seat height: 705 mm vs 795 mm - accessible to a wider range of rider heights.
  • Liquid cooling: Consistent engine temperature in stop-start traffic and hot climates.
  • Dual front discs: Greater stopping power and better heat management under hard braking.

2025 BMW R 12 S - Advantages

  • Higher torque: 115 Nm vs 106 Nm - more pulling power across the rev range.
  • Lighter: 220 kg vs 263 kg - easier to handle and less fatiguing on long trips.

Which is lighter, the 2026 Triumph Bonneville Speedmaster or the 2025 BMW R 12 S?
The 2025 BMW R 12 S is lighter at 220 kg compared to 263 kg for the 2026 Triumph Bonneville Speedmaster - a difference of 43 kg. This is a meaningful difference that affects handling and rider fatigue.
Which bike is better for shorter riders, the 2026 Triumph Bonneville Speedmaster or the 2025 BMW R 12 S?
The 2026 Triumph Bonneville Speedmaster has the lower seat at 705 mm, making it more accessible. The 2025 BMW R 12 S sits higher at 795 mm. A seat height below 800 mm suits most riders; above 820 mm shorter riders may need to tiptoe.
